About MSF-USA Doctors Without Borders
Doctors Without Borders/Médecins Sans Frontières (MSF) is an international humanitarian organization providing medical care to people affected by conflict, epidemics, disasters, or exclusion from health care in over 70 countries. We were formed in France in 1971 as an association by a group of doctors and journalists to go to emergency situations and to treat patients with dignity while bearing witness independently of geopolitical boundaries. MSF is now a global movement of more than 25 MSF organizations, working in over 70 countries. We cooperate as an international, independent, medical humanitarian association that offers medical assistance to populations in distress, victims of natural or manmade disasters, and civilian victims of armed conflict, without discrimination and irrespective of race, religion, age, gender/sex, national or ethnic origin, color, disability, sexual orientation, genetic information, or political affiliation and provides assistance to the population in distress and intervenes worldwide. MSF staff also “bear witness” by speaking out about our work and what is experienced on the ground, not only to draw the world’s attention to crises, but to stand in solidarity with our patients and colleagues who are experiencing these emergencies firsthand.

About the Project
Role Overview
The Senior HR Operations Manager is responsible for developing, maintaining, and continuously improving human resources operations within MSF-USA.
What You’ll Gain
DEPARTMENT ACCOUNTABILITIES
Organizational Culture & Create a Safe Space
Ensure all employee relations issues are addressed; Walk the talk (model the desired behaviors for the organization); Provide professional development guidance and counseling to employees to ensure employees have a place to go and person that is invested in their success, growth, and development.
Advance Diversity, Equity, & Inclusion
Support and advance diversity, equity, and inclusion (D, E, and I) by providing an example, advice and guidance on D, E, and I, to internal and external stakeholders to enable them to adopt these principles in ways that will also enhance innovation and other performance measures. Represent the organization to external stakeholders on D, E, and I issues. Ensure that DEI values are the foundation for strategic operational decisions and practice.
People Service Operations
Actively engage with to develop and effectively design, implement, and communicate, manage and enhance HR programs and initiatives. Oversee key operational processes and workflows across the employee lifecycle; to include onboarding/offboarding, employee changes/transfers, data management, and compliance. Monitor the quality of services delivered both in traditional measures such as timeliness, accuracy, efficiency and responsiveness, as well as metrics that determine service impact and organizational value. Take prompt, corrective action in any case of dissatisfaction or issues with delivery while ensuring a focus on best practices. Manage a tram who work to provide daily support and effective resolutions to 1st level employees on all HR topic across the organization.
Payroll Administration
Oversee the Time and Attendance processes required in order to ensure that employees are paid the correct amount of money at the right time. Collaborate with the finance team and HR associates to improve, maintain, and troubleshoot the process.
Annual Pay & Benefits Review
Conduct an assessment or review of the compensation and benefits paid to an employee for each payroll category. The review is done once per year after which decisions are taken on whether the employees’ pay should be changed or increased.
People Systems (HRIS)
Own the implementation, optimization, ongoing design, compliance, and maintenance of all People systems, with a primary focus on ADP, but also including Success factors Time & Attendance, and more. Automate and optimize key operational workflows across the employee lifecycle changes with a focus on compliance, data integrity, and scalability. Maintain knowledge of trends and developments in HRIS providers, vendors, and technology and provide recommendations as needed. Contribute to governance process, road-mapping exercises, and cross-functional resource planning.
